The FA Cup is undergoing significant changes starting from the 2024-25 season, as replays will be eliminated from the first round onwards. This decision is part of a new agreement between the FA and the Premier League aimed at enhancing the competition's format. The move to remove replays is set to revolutionize the traditional structure of the tournament and bring in exclusive calendar windows.

Fans and teams, especially those in lower divisions, have long relied on FA Cup replays as a crucial revenue source and a chance to showcase their talents. The abolishment of replays is expected to have a profound impact on the dynamics of the competition and the financial viability of smaller clubs.
